Merlin Sailer Obituary

Merlin A. (Anderson) Sailer, 84, of Stanton, ND, peacefully passed away, with her family by her side, on Tuesday, August 18, 2020 at the Elm Crest Manor in New Salem, ND.  A family celebration of Merlin’s life will be held at a later date.  In lieu of flowers the family requests memorials to the Elm Crest Manor in New Salem, ND, Our Saviors Lutheran Church in Stanton, ND or to the charity of your choice.

Merlin was born on July 28, 1936 in Beulah, ND to the late Arnold & Edna (Enyart) Anderson. Merlin attended school in Beulah, ND and received her GED later in life.  She met her future husband, Glen Sailer, in 1954 and were married on November 28, 1955.  This marriage was blessed with five wonderful children that blossomed into a huge loving family of four in-laws, ten grandchildren, and nine great grandchildren.

Merlin was very hard working and passionate about cooking, baking, candy making, gardening, canning, crafting for the Stanton Holiday Fair and Our Savior’s Lutheran Church Bazaar.  She was an accomplished seamstress spending countless hours sewing everything from Barbie doll clothes to wedding dresses and altering clothing for those in need.  She had a true love of pets.  Her biggest passion was taking her grandchildren school clothes shopping at Herbergers.  As her health and mobility began to fail her next shopping love was QVC.

Merlin is survived by Glen Sailer, her husband of 65 years, her children, Gwendy (Kevin) Dissell of Washburn, ND, Monty (Loree) Sailer of Garrison, ND, Warren Sailer of Stanton, ND, Julie (Brian) Hager of Rapid City, SD and Morie (Kari) Sailer of Chandler, Texas, ten grandchildren and nine great-grandchildren.  She is also survived by one brother, Andy (Janice) Anderson, one sister, Sandra Wood, one brother-in-law, John Day and numerous nieces, nephews & cousins.

She was predeceased by her parents, Arnold & Edna Anderson, her sisters LaDonna Day, Lois Yorio, and Janice Anderson and her brothers Carl, Delton, Raymond & Jr. Arnold Anderson.

The family would like to thank the entire staff at Elm Crest Manor for the compassion and loving care provided to Merlin.  You all have truly been a blessing.
